What is Valine, Alanine, Arginine, Histidine, Isoleucine, Leucine, Methionine, Phenylalanine, Proline, Serin?

Aminoven is an intravenous amino acid solution designed to support nutritional needs. It contains essential and non-essential amino acids for clinical use, including valine, alanine, arginine, and more.

What is Valine, Alanine, Arginine, Histidine, Isoleucine, Leucine, Methionine, Phenylalanine, Proline, Serin used for?

Aminoven is primarily used to provide amino acids intravenously, supporting protein synthesis and overall nutritional status. It is often administered in clinical settings where oral intake is insufficient or not possible. The solution includes a blend of essential and non-essential amino acids, which are crucial for various bodily functions, including muscle repair and immune support.
